Brief summary

Patients who receive smartphone-assisted health coaching will have a significantly lower 24 hour ambulatory blood pressure mean than patients who receive just health coaching

Detailed description

Primary Outcome Measure: Mean 24 hour ambulatory blood pressure Secondary Outcome Measures: Profile of Mood States-SF Vigor Scale; Satisfaction with Life Scale; Positive and Negative Affect Schedule; Hospital Anxiety and Depression Scale; SF - 12

Interventions

BEHAVIORALsmartphone-assisted health coaching

smartphone with software provides self monitoring of exercise, diet and stress reduction; provision of timely reminders; photo-journaling of meals; secure text messaging
